Automated Repricing of Revised Itineraries for Ticket Changes Requested After Issuance
A system, method, and computer readable medium for returning the different costs for multiple potential travel alternatives using a single travel change request. The itinerary information is analyzed to determine fare rules and requirements to follow in repricing a new ticket. The process builds alternative flight criteria based on the requested travel change. The alternative flight criteria are then matched with fare data that is associated with the markets for the new itinerary. When the available flight information has been accessed along with the best available fares, this information is used to query available seat inventory on the target flights. Using the information from the targeted flights, alternative itinerary solutions are driven through the repricing process to determine the cost of each proposed itinerary for the requested change. With multiple answers to the request, full alternative costs can be proposed to a customer to make a change decision that best meets the customer's needs.

17 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ises repricing the revised itinerary using the same fares as originally ticketed.
18 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ises repricing the revised itinerary using the historical same fares for all unchanged fare components up to the beginning of the first change component, and using current fares beginning with the first changed fare component.
19 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ises repricing the revised itinerary using the historical same fares for all flown fare components, and using current fares for all partially flown or unflown fare components.
20 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ises repricing the revised itinerary using the historical new fares for all flown fare components, and using current fares for all partially flown or unflown fare components.
21 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ises repricing the revised itinerary using the historical new fares.
22 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ises repricing the revised itinerary using the current fares.
23 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ises determining a residual value for the itinerary using historical fares for each flown portion, and applying the residual value to unflown portions that are priced using current fares.
24 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ises repricing all flown segments using historical new fares, subtracting the flown repriced solution from the original ticket price, determining a residual value, repricing all unflown flight segments using current fares, and applying any residual value to the repriced segments.
25 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ises repricing all unchanged fare components up to the beginning of the first changed fare component using historical same fares, and repricing all unflown fare components using historical new fares.
26 . The method for repricing a new itinerary of claim 8 wherein the step of repricing comprises repricing the unflown segments of the revised itinerary using the current fares.
